dc.description.abstractThis system aims to make a smart Automatic Rain Shade for Different Ambient Conditions which can reduce human effort due to its functionality and can target the market due to its unique design, is important in modern society at risk of rainfall and wind without coverage in place. The purpose of this project is to make a rain shed that is sensitive to the incidences of rain and sunlight at the domestic and market levels. Specifically, in the summer season the floor of open areas gets so warm due to sunlight that it is difficult to work. This system covers the entire place during the rain and sunlight. This shed operates with the help of rain sensors. The opening and closing of the rain shed are being controlled through a motor automatically and manually. A motor can give a quick and instant response to the shaft so that the shaft can play a major role in power transmission for the opening and closing of the shed. The motor provides the required rpm to the shaft. Whenever the rain comes and after the rain sensor detects the rain then the system will work automatically. Arduino sends the signal further to the motor so that the motor may activate and deliver the required rpm to the coupling shaft. This project is a cost-effective way of providing automated controlled shade from high-intensity sunlight and rain. So, the problems of open and vast areas can be solved by using such types of automated rain shed.en_US
